I’ve added the relevant tables and joins in the Customer master GI to display the customer’s bank account number. However, instead of the actual values, the GI is showing 0000000000.

2. The results covered by asterisks mean that the field is encrypted. I haven’t found a simple solution — only to create a DAC extension and override the Value field along with all of its attributes. This works, but you have to be aware that this code will decrypt the values of the CustomerPaymentMethodDetail.Value field everywhere it is used in the system. The following code is a DAC extension with an exact copy-paste of the base code, only adding the IsViewDecrypted = true property to the PXRSACryptStringWithMask attribute:
using PX.Data; using PX.Objects.CA; using System;
namespace PX.Objects.AR { public class CustomerPaymentMethodDetailExt : PXCacheExtension<PX.Objects.AR.CustomerPaymentMethodDetail> { #region Value public abstract class value : PX.Data.BQL.BqlString.Field<value> { } protected String _Value; /// <summary> /// The value for the customer payment method setting, /// such as the actual credit card number, the expiration date. /// This value in this field can be subject to dynamic value /// validation depending on the regular expression defined /// in the corresponding <see cref="PaymentMethodDetail"/>. /// </summary> //[PXDBStringWithMask(255, typeof(Search<PaymentMethodDetail.entryMask, Where<PaymentMethodDetail.paymentMethodID, Equal<Current<CustomerPaymentMethodDetail.paymentMethodID>>, // And<PaymentMethodDetail.detailID, Equal<Current<CustomerPaymentMethodDetail.detailID>>>>>), IsUnicode = true)] [DynamicValueValidation(typeof(Search<PaymentMethodDetail.validRegexp, Where<PaymentMethodDetail.paymentMethodID, Equal<Current<CustomerPaymentMethodDetail.paymentMethodID>>, And<PaymentMethodDetail.useFor, Equal<PaymentMethodDetailUsage.useForARCards>, And<PaymentMethodDetail.detailID, Equal<Current<CustomerPaymentMethodDetail.detailID>>>>>>))] [PXDefault(PersistingCheck = PXPersistingCheck.Nothing)] [PXRSACryptStringWithMaskAttribute(1028, typeof(Search<PaymentMethodDetail.entryMask, Where<PaymentMethodDetail.paymentMethodID, Equal<Current<CustomerPaymentMethodDetail.paymentMethodID>>, And<PaymentMethodDetail.useFor, Equal<PaymentMethodDetailUsage.useForARCards>, And<PaymentMethodDetail.detailID, Equal<Current<CustomerPaymentMethodDetail.detailID>>>>>>), IsUnicode = true, IsViewDecrypted = true)] //[PXRSACryptStringAttribute(1028)] [PXUIField(DisplayName = "Value")] [PXPersonalDataFieldAttribute.Value] public virtual String Value { get { return this._Value; } set { this._Value = value; } } #endregion } }

This solution is based on 25R2. If you are using a different version, it may require some adjustments — let me know if so. Hope it helps.
